Holding a position that's trapped, don't rush to sell off to cut losses. Stubbornly holding on isn't really the solution, but blindly operating will only make things worse. Since the cost of the trapped position is already locked in, the key is to figure out how to get out alive — there’s no fixed routine for this, you need to adapt flexibly to the market rhythm.



Being trapped in a position isn't inherently scary. The real test is whether you can stay calm, find the right direction, and prevent your position from worsening. Sometimes it's not about stubbornly fighting in one direction; instead, you should consider the market rhythm — whether to wait for a rebound to reduce your position or to buy in batches at lower levels.

For example, with the current trends of mainstream coins like Bitcoin, Ethereum, and Binance Coin, trapped traders need to judge based on real-time prices and support levels. Sometimes a good rebound can break the previous deadlock. The key is to be patient, have a strategy, and not let emotions dominate your operations.
